Abstract
The utility model discloses a reinforced type super heat-insulating aluminum profile of an outer frame of an outward-opening window. The reinforced type super heat-insulating aluminum profile comprises an upper belly cavity and a lower belly cavity. The left end of an upper side plate of the upper belly cavity extends leftward and is bent downward. An arc-shaped plate protruding rightward is connected to the lower end of the upper side plate of the upper belly cavity. An extending plate extending rightward is arranged at the right end of the upper side plate. A saw tooth section is arranged on the upper wall of the right end of the extending plate. A clamping groove with a downward opening is formed in the lower side of the extending plate. A first protrusion is arranged on the outer wall of the left side of the clamping groove. A downward protruding plate is arranged on the lower side wall of the extending plate. A second protrusion is arranged on the right side of the protruding plate. The first protrusion and the second protrusion form a limiting groove. The right end of a lower side plate is fixedly connected with a T-shaped clamping plate. Due to the fact that the left end of the upper side plate of the upper belly cavity extends leftward and is bent downward, the arc-shaped plate protruding rightward is connected with the lower end of the upper side plate of the upper belly cavity, the extending plate extending rightward is arranged at the right end of the upper side plate, and the saw tooth section is arranged on the upper wall of the right end of the extending plate, the reinforced type super heat-insulating aluminum profile is good in guiding effect, convenient to install, good in heat insulating effect, and incapable of loosing easily at utilization time.
